What is the digital signature licitness for polygraph consent in united states
The digital signature licitness for polygraph consent in the United States refers to the legal recognition of electronic signatures in the context of consent forms used during polygraph examinations. This legal framework allows individuals to provide their consent electronically, ensuring that the process is both efficient and compliant with state and federal regulations. Digital signatures are legally binding and carry the same weight as traditional handwritten signatures, provided they meet specific criteria outlined in the Electronic Signatures in Global and National Commerce (ESIGN) Act and the Uniform Electronic Transactions Act (UETA).

Legal use of the digital signature licitness for polygraph consent in united states
The legal use of digital signatures for polygraph consent is governed by both federal and state laws. The ESIGN Act and UETA establish that electronic signatures are valid and enforceable, provided that the signers consent to use electronic records and signatures. Additionally, specific state laws may impose additional requirements or considerations for electronic consent in polygraph testing. It is essential for users to familiarize themselves with these regulations to ensure compliance and protect the integrity of the consent process.
Key elements of the digital signature licitness for polygraph consent in united states
Key elements that define the digital signature licitness for polygraph consent include:
- Intent to sign: The signer must demonstrate a clear intention to sign the document electronically.
- Consent to use electronic signatures: All parties involved must agree to use electronic signatures for the consent process.
- Attribution: The eSignature must be linked to the signer, ensuring accountability.
- Integrity of the document: The signed document must remain unaltered after signing, preserving its original content.
